2.2.1 Paper Path Components
The Paper Path is made up of a number of major components and
subcomponents.
Tray Assembly
Holds plain paper of various sizes. Slides into the Feeder.
Feeder 1 and Feeder 2
Framework that is attached under the printer. A Tray Assembly
slides into the Feeder. The Feeder includes a number of paper feed
components.
Lift Up Motor
raises the Tray Bottom Plate so the paper
contacts the Feed Roll.
No Paper Sensor
monitors the level of paper in the Tray.
Paper Size Sensor
monitors the size of paper in the Tray.
Feed Clutch
transmits drive to the Feed Roll and Nud
er Roll.
Nudger Roll
drives the top sheet of paper into the Feed Roll.
Feed Roll
drives the top sheet of paper out of the Tray.
Retard Roll
prevents multiple sheet feed.
Take Away Roll and Pinch Roll
continue to drive the sheet of
paper out of Tray 2 and toward the Re
istration Roll.
MSI Feeder
Paper feed assembly that is attached to the outside of the printer. A
small quantity or paper, or the optional Envelope Feeder, fit on the
MSI Feeder fold-out tray. The MSI Feeder includes a number of
paper feed components.
MSI No Paper Sensor
monitors the level of paper in the MSI
tray.
MSI Paper Size Sensor
monitors the size of paper in the Tray.
MSI Feed Clutch
transmits drive to the Feed Roll and Nud
er
Roll.
Nudger Roll
drives the top sheet of paper into the Feed Roll.
Feed Roll
drives the top sheet of paper out of the MSI tray.
Retard Pad
prevents multiple sheet feed.
Take Away Roll and Pinch Roll
continue to drive the sheet of
paper out of the MSI Tray and toward the Re
istration Roll and Pinch Roll
The Re
istration Roll is a driven roll. The Pinch Roll is an idler that
rides on the surface of the Re
istration Roll
and Pinch Roll re
ister a sheet of paper with the toner ima
e on the
surface of the Drum.
Re
istration Sensor
Monitors the movement of paper at the Re
istration Roll.
Drum and BTR (Bias Transfer Roll)
In addition to xero
raphic functions, the Drum and BTR drive the
paper out of the Xero
raphic area and into the Fuser area.
Heat Roll and Pressure Roll
In addition to fusin
functions, the Heat Roll and Pressure Roll drive
the sheet of paper out of the Fuser and into the Offset Unit.
Fuser Exit Sensor
Monitors the movement of paper out of the Fuser.
Offset and Exit Unit
The assembly located above the Fuser. The Offset Unit drives
paper to either the standard Face Down Output Tray, to the optional
Face Up Output Tray, or to the Duplex Module. The Offset Unit
includes a number of components.
